HJRES 220 98th Congress House Labor and Employment Commemorations Nurses Special weeks

A joint resolution to provide for the designation of the week beginning on May 6, 1983, as "National Recognition Week for Registered Nurses and Licensed Practical Nurses".

Introduced: March 24, 1983 See on congress.gov

Apr 4, 1983
Referred to Subcommittee on Census and Population.
Mar 24, 1983
Referred to House Committee on Post Office and Civil Service.
Mar 24, 1983
Introduced in House
 Plain-English summary Congressional Research Service

Designates the week beginning May 6, 1983, as National Recognition Week for Registered Nurses and Licensed Practical Nurses.
